There were a plethora of symbols that experienced a lot more delicate meanings and complex implications. Having said that, a person image that most of the people figure out is the lion. Emblazoned on the private flag of Richard the Lionhearted, the lion is commonly showcased on flags in a variety of positions often called attitudes.

Some banners weren’t product of cloth in any respect. Heraldic vanes, the precursor to the trendy weathervane, took the form of banners and pennons, crafted from painted and pierced wood or metal, and mounted into the peaks of castles and customary properties alike.

Heraldic banners in the funeral of Elizabeth I. The queen's casket is escorted by mourners bearing the banners of website her ancestors' arms marshalled Along with the arms in their wives.

Comprehension the this means powering the symbols on medieval flags requires knowledge of medieval heraldry. For instance, a protect with a flag might signify that the individual represented can be a knight or a member of a noble household. A lion or an eagle may well show royal or imperial affiliations.

The colours employed on the flags also experienced distinct meanings. Purple represented power and braveness, even though blue represented loyalty and piety. Yellow or gold signified generosity, and eco-friendly represented hope and joy.
